HOMEMADE SPAGHETTI SAUCE



Homemade Spaghetti Sauce image

Easy homemade spaghetti sauce, using ingredients you probably already have in your pantry! This recipe is a family dinner staple!

Provided by Lauren Allen

Categories     Main Course

Time 40m

Number Of Ingredients 14

1 pound ground beef ((or 1/2 lb ground Italian sausage and 1/2 lb ground beef))
salt and freshly ground black pepper (, to taste)
1 medium onion (, chopped)
15 ounces tomato sauce
6 ounces tomato paste
1/2 teaspoon Italian seasoning
1 Tablespoon dried parsley flakes
1 teaspoon garlic powder
crushed red pepper flakes (, to taste)
1 T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
1 Tablespoon granulated sugar
1 cup water
1/4 cup fresh basil leaves ((optional))
spaghetti noodles (, for serving)

Steps:

  • Season ground beef with salt and pepper.
  • In a large skillet, add the beef and chopped onion and brown. Drain excess grease.
  • Add tomato sauce, tomato paste, Italian seasoning, parsley, garlic powder, crushed red pepper, worcestershire, and sugar to the skillet.
  • Stir well to combine and bring to a boil. Add water and stir well.
  • Reduce heat and simmer for 30 minutes. Add chopped basil before serving, if desired.

NICK'S AUTHENTIC ITALIAN SPAGHETTI



Nick's Authentic Italian Spaghetti image

Nick's Authentic Italian Spaghetti comes straight from Italy. Tomatoes, basil, onions, and carrots flavor the two kinds of meat to make the perfect sauce!

Provided by Erica Walker

Categories     Dinner     Main Course

Time 3h15m

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 tablespoon olive oil
1 small onion (finely chopped)
3 carrots (peeled, chopped)
1 pound ground beef
1/2 pound ground pork ((optional))
1 1/2 pounds tomatoes ((fresh peeled and diced tomatoes or canned San Marzano tomatoes))
6 fresh basil leaves (chopped (or 1-2 tsp. dried basil))
1/2 teaspoon sugar
1 teaspoon Kosher salt
1/2 teaspoon pepper
beef broth ((if needed, to taste))
1 pound spaghetti noodles

Steps:

  • Heat oil on medium heat in a large, deep skillet. Add onion, carrots, and garlic and saute for 1 minute. Add ground beef and pork and continue to cook.
  • When meat is browned and onions are soft, add tomatoes.
  • When tomatoes have softened and have started to release their juices (about 4-5 min) add basil, sugar, salt and pepper (if you are whole tomatoes, mash the them with a potato masher or spatula to release all their juices).
  • Simmer for at least 3 hours (and up to 6 hours), stirring occasionally. The longer you simmer, the better. Important: tomatoes burn easily so keep an eye on them and add beef broth a little at a time to thin sauce if needed.
  • In a large pot, cook spaghetti in salted water to al dente, drain completely and return to pot. Add sauce to the spaghetti noodles and toss until noodles are covered.
  • Serve immediately.

RESTAURANT STYLE SPAGHETTI SAUCE WITH SAUSAGE



Restaurant Style Spaghetti Sauce with Sausage image

It's easy to make restaurant-style Spaghetti Sauce using just a few ingredients. Adding sausage makes the sauce even more flavorful, but if you don't eat meat its okay to leave it out. This is the recipe I used throughout my long restaurant career.

Provided by Chef Dennis Littley

Categories     Sauce

Number Of Ingredients 9

4 cloves fresh garlic (chopped)
120 ounces crushed tomato ((four 28-32 ounce cans) San Marzano if possible)
2 pounds sweet Italian sausage
2 bunches fresh basil (finely chopped)
1 medium onion (diced)
1/2 cup olive oil
1 tbsp sea salt (or more to taste)
1/2 tsp black pepper (or more to taste)
1 tbsp sugar (optional)

Steps:

  • In a large heated skillet or saucepot add olive oil and sausage. Saute sausage on both sides until it browns.
  • When the sausage has browned add the diced onion and chopped garlic. Continue cooking until the onions are translucent, but do not allow them to burn!
  • Add crushed tomatoes, rinse cans with just a little water and add to the sauce (if crushed tomatoes are not available use whole tomatoes and crush by hand or with an immersion blender).
  • add chopped basil, sea salt and black pepper to taste (don't over season, you can always add more later). If you choose to add sugar now is the time to add it.
  • After your sauce has reached a boil, reduce the heat to simmer and continue to cook for at least two hours. If you've got the time let it simmer for 4-6 hours for an amazingly rich tomato sauce.
